KCN market cap 60 mill insurance payment 82 mill!

  1. 106 Posts.
    lightbulb Created with Sketch. 8
    KCN market cap 60 mill insurance payment 82 mill!
 
arrow-down-2 Created with Sketch. arrow-down-2 Created with Sketch.